**Ticket: Drift on Quillbus broker nodes after 4.x upgrade**

Quick one for review: two of the five Quillbus brokers still run the old retention settings, so consumers reconnecting to them get mismatched offsets. This patch pins everything through the config bundle instead of hand-edits. Sanity-check that the rendered output matches the intended values below.

config for kahag-tafop:
WENWYN_PIN=7412
WENWYN_TENANT=fenion
WENWYN_METRICS_HOST=metrics.wenwyn.zemvarnet.local
WENWYN_SEAL=seal_cafee3b9
WENWYN_STANDBY_TEAM=praox

Ticket: TMPL-perf drift on Quillmark render nodes

The render pool in the Osterby cluster no longer matches what's in the repo. Someone raised cache TTLs and disabled partial precompilation by hand during the March incident, and the change was never committed. Latency is fine now, but future maintainers will be confused. For the record, the live values currently running are these.

service settings:
ralael:
  pin: 7453
  tenant: zorath
  seal: seal_087806e4
  metrics_host: metrics.ralael.paliqworks.example
  standby_team: fraath
  escalation: praok-istiel
  nonce: 10e083

// Constants for the Perchmark loyalty-points ledger. Accrual and expiry
// math here must stay deterministic: any change to rounding or decay
// affects historical balance recomputation during audits. Coordinate
// changes with the reconciliation team at Dellwick before merging, and
// bump the ledger schema version. The current tuning constants follow.

tuning table, yahap-hahip:
BUDGETS = {
    "praiel": 88,
    "quenox": 61,
    "nordor": 332,
    "gorix": 835,
    "ruswyn": 186,
}